@Service(name="payara-cluster") @RunLevel(value=10) public class PayaraCluster extends Object implements com.hazelcast.cluster.MembershipListener, EventListener
EventListener.Event<T>| Constructor and Description |
|---|
PayaraCluster() |
| Modifier and Type | Method and Description |
|---|---|
void |
addClusterListener(ClusterListener listener) |
void |
event(EventListener.Event event)
Process a Glassfish/Payara event
|
ClusteredStore |
getClusteredStore() |
Set<UUID> |
getClusterMembers() |
EventBus |
getEventBus() |
ClusterExecutionService |
getExecService() |
UUID |
getLocalUUID() |
String |
getMemberGroup(UUID memberUUID) |
String |
getMemberName(UUID memberUUID) |
Set<String> |
getMemberNames() |
Set<String> |
getMemberNamesInGroup(String groupName) |
HazelcastCore |
getUnderlyingHazelcastService() |
boolean |
isEnabled() |
void |
memberAdded(com.hazelcast.cluster.MembershipEvent me) |
void |
memberRemoved(com.hazelcast.cluster.MembershipEvent me) |
void |
removeClusterListener(ClusterListener listener) |
public boolean isEnabled()
public ClusterExecutionService getExecService()
public HazelcastCore getUnderlyingHazelcastService()
public ClusteredStore getClusteredStore()
public EventBus getEventBus()
public void memberAdded(com.hazelcast.cluster.MembershipEvent me)
memberAdded in interface com.hazelcast.cluster.MembershipListenerpublic void memberRemoved(com.hazelcast.cluster.MembershipEvent me)
memberRemoved in interface com.hazelcast.cluster.MembershipListenerpublic UUID getLocalUUID()
public void removeClusterListener(ClusterListener listener)
public void addClusterListener(ClusterListener listener)
public void event(EventListener.Event event)
EventListenerevent in interface EventListenerCopyright © 2021. All rights reserved.